Synopsis "Python Programming and Numerical Methods: A Guide for Engineers and Scientists"
Python Programming and Numerical Methods: A Guide for Engineers and Scientists introduces programming tools and numerical methods to engineering and science students, with the goal of helping the students to develop good computational problem-solving techniques through the use of numerical methods and the Python programming language. Part One introduces fundamental programming concepts, using simple examples to put new concepts quickly into practice. Part Two covers the fundamentals of algorithms and numerical analysis at a level that allows students to quickly apply results in practical settings.Includes tips, warnings and "try this" features within each chapter to help the reader develop good programming practiceSummaries at the end of each chapter allow for quick access to important informationIncludes code in Jupyter notebook format that can be directly run online
